Signs Your Car Needs an Inspection
When your vehicle produces strange noises, shows warning lights on the dashboard, or handles differently, it's time to seek professional automotive inspection. Watch for any warning indicators on your dashboard, as these signals often indicate issues affecting critical components such as the engine, brakes, or transmission. Don't overlook irregular or accelerated tire wear, as it could indicate alignment or suspension problems. If your car is hard to start, uses more fuel than usual, or vibrates while driving need prompt assessment. Leaking fluids, unusual smells, or smoke emissions indicate underlying mechanical issues. By watching for these signs, you can prevent small problems from becoming major repairs. Routine inspections preserve the safety, efficiency, and longevity of your vehicle.

Preventing Expensive Long-term Repairs
Even though various car troubles progress over time, routine affordable auto check-ups can spot early concerns before they develop into costly repairs. During a check-up, technicians examine critical systems including powertrain condition and tire health. They'll identify initial indicators of fluid seepage, deteriorating belts, or abnormal engine noises, enabling you to resolve these issues immediately. Ignoring minor powertrain service issues may cause major failures, such as ruptured seals or frozen parts, causing substantially increased costs.
In addition, examinations review tire condition by analyzing tire wear, wall condition, and inflation levels. Detecting irregular wear patterns or foreign objects promptly minimizes the chance of sudden blowouts or alignment problems. By acting on these findings, you'll extend your vehicle's lifespan and prevent costly surprise maintenance.
